Вопросы к Поиску с Алисой
Основное отличие мультипоточного выполнения задач от последовательного в том, что при мультипоточном подходе задачи выполняются одновременно, а при последовательном — по одному. www.geeksforgeeks.org {8-host}
Мультипоточное выполнение (многопоточность) позволяет процессору компьютера обрабатывать несколько задач одновременно. www.geeksforgeeks.org Несмотря на то, что процессор может выполнять только одно действие одновременно, он переключается между разными потоками так быстро, что создаётся иллюзия одновременного выполнения. www.geeksforgeeks.org
Последовательное выполнение предполагает, что каждая задача выполняется по отдельности: следующая задача не может быть принята и выполнена, пока не завершена предыдущая. {6-host}
Таким образом, мультипоточное выполнение задач ускоряет работу приложений, особенно в ситуациях, где скорость выполнения задач ограничена не вычислениями процессора, а операциями ввода-вывода. {9-host} {10-host}